简要总结
Controlling the respiratory pattern of mechanically ventilated patients in volume control mode is recommended during nebulization. No studies looked into conditions of nebulization during assisted mechanical ventilation to define the optimal nebulization technique and its effect on pulmonary deposition.
The aim of this study is to analyse the effect of ventilation mode (barometric versus volumetric) on deposition by planar scintigraphy during mechanical ventilation.
